Popular places to visit

Villa Borghese
Take a break from the busy city center and explore this vast network of pretty gardens and enthralling museums.

Borghese Gallery
In a city full of fine art, the exquisite paintings and sculptures at this prestigious 17th-century gallery still manage to stand out from the crowd.

Bioparco di Roma
Visit the native and exotic animals who live at Bioparco di Roma during your travels in Rome. Discover the acclaimed theater scene and notable monuments in this vibrant area.

National Gallery of Modern and Contemporary Art
You can browse the exhibits at National Gallery of Modern and Contemporary Art, a museum with a story of its own, during your travels to Rome. Visit the notable monuments and churches in this vibrant area.

Globe Theatre Rome
In the Villa Borghese park, see performances of Shakespearean plays in Rome’s replica of London’s Globe Theatre.

Colosseum
A true architectural heavyweight, the 2,000-year-old Colosseum is often considered one of the seven “modern” wonders of the world.
